Samsung’s recently found love for Millenials with M-series continues as it has launched its Galaxy M30 in the Indian market. Delighted with the positive response for the Galaxy M20 (review) and Galaxy M10 (review), Samsung is looking to up the ante with the Galaxy M30 in budget-conscious buyers segment. Like the other to M-series phones, the Galaxy M30 will retail online exclusively. The M30 Key highlights include a Super AMOLED display, new gradient design, triple camera rear setup and 5000mAh with fast charging.

Samsung Galaxy M30 Pricing, Launch Offers, and Availability

Samsung is offering the Galaxy M20 successor in multiple storage and RAM variants. The Galaxy M30 price in India for 4GB RAM and 64GB storage version is Rs 14,990.

Samsung also has a variant priced on the other side of Rs 15,000. The Galaxy M30 6GB RAM with 128GB storage variant India price tag is Rs 17,990 making it most expensive M-series phone till date. Both variants of the M30 are offered in Gradation Black and Gradation Blue colour options. Samsung to hold its first Galaxy M30 sale on  Samsung e-shop and Amazon.in at 12pm IST (Noon) on March 7,

Samsung Galaxy M30: How is it different from Samsung Galaxy M20?

With the Galaxy M30, Samsung has also embraced in-trend new gradient design language. The phone is made of polycarbonate and has slimmer bezels around the screen. It comes with slightly larger 6.4-inch Infinity-U S-AMOLED panel display with a resolution 2210 x1080 pixels (FHD+). The Galaxy M30 screen has Gorilla Glass 3 protection on top and comes with Widevine L1 certification, which means users can stream HD content from services such as Netflix and Amazon Prime videos. 

As compared to Galaxy A20, Samsung has also upgraded optics. The Galaxy M30 triple camera module includes a 13MP primary camera along with a 5MP secondary ultra-wide sensor, the third 5MP depth sensor is new to the table. The front camera also brings a larger 16MP camera to the selfie scenario. Videography experience could be better with a 1080p recording at 30FPS.

Under the hood, the similarities stay with an Exynos 7904 chipset and 5000mAh power cell. Like the Galaxy M20, it also runs on Android Oreo-based Experience 9.5 UI. Samsung also bundles that same 15W fast charger. Other similarities between the Galaxy M30 and M20 includes a rear fingerprint scanner, face unlock and support for a microSD card (up to 512GB).

Samsung Galaxy M30 Specifications

Model Samsung Galaxy M30
Display 6.4 inches, 1080 x 2280 px, Infinity-U Display
Processor 1.8 GHz, Octa Core, Samsung Exynos 7904 Processor
RAM 4GB, 6GB; LPDDR4x RAM
Internal Storage 64GB / 128GB(expandable up to 512GB)Dedicated card slot
Software Android 8.1 Oreo, Experience UI
Primary Camera 13MP (F1.9) + 5MP (depth sensor) + (ultra-wide)
Front Camera 16MP (F2.0)
Fingerprint sensor Yes, rear-mounted
Battery 5000mAh with fast charging
Price Rs 14,990- 4GB RAM+ 64GB storage.
Rs 17,990- 6GB RAM+ 128GB storage.
